SPECIES Eolagurus luteus
Author: | Eversmann, 1840. | Citation: | Bull. Soc. Nat. Moscow: 25. | Common Name: | Yellow Steppe Lemming | Type Locality: | Kazakhstan, NW of Aral Sea. | Distribution: | Dry steppes, semideserts, and stable sand dunes in Zaysan Lake basin of E Kazakhstan, NW Xinjiang, and W Mongolia north of the Gobi Desert (Gromov and Erbajeva, 1995; Gromov and Polyakov, 1997; Ma et al., 1987). | Status: | IUCN – Lower Risk (cd). | Comments: | Gromov and Polyakov (1977) and Gromov and Erbajeva (1995) excellently covered morphology, geographic distribution, and phylogeny; cranial and dental morphology also described by Hinton (1926a). The three synonyms were originally appied as species to samples of Eolagurus from early and middle Pleistocene sediments, but are now regarded as extinct subspecies of E. luteus (Gromov and Polyakov, 1977). |
